Major Brands Running High Impact Commercials

In the current advertising cycle, major consumer brands dominate prime time and digital spots. Companies like Tesla, Apple, Nike, and Samsung invest billions annually in campaigns that blur the line between product launch and cultural event. Tesla frequently uses minimalist, dialogue light commercials that focus on vehicle performance and autonomous driving features, often distributing them first through its own website and social channels Tesla. Nike continues to center its campaigns on athlete stories, partnering with leagues and individual stars to drive both brand loyalty and direct online conversions.

Samsung and other electronics makers rely on high production value commercials that highlight camera technology, display quality, and AI powered features. These campaigns are often tied to flagship device launches and supported by data rich performance claims. According to recent industry analysis, spending on short form video ads has grown sharply, pushing brands to test new formats on streaming platforms and social feeds Forbes. The result is a landscape where a single commercial can generate millions of views within hours of release.

How to Identify Who Is in a Specific Commercial

When you want to know exactly who is in a commercial, start by checking the brand's official website and verified social accounts, where cast and crew credits are often posted alongside the video. Many companies also publish behind the scenes content, press releases, and talent lists that confirm the names of actors, athletes, and directors involved in a campaign Forbes. Search engines and video platforms frequently surface these credits in auto generated descriptions and metadata.

Third party databases and advertising industry tools aggregate commercial data, allowing users to search by product, slogan, or visual cue to find the associated brand and talent. These resources are especially useful for older or regional spots where official credits are sparse. By combining official sources with independent databases, viewers can quickly verify claims about who appears in a given ad and understand the broader marketing strategy behind it.
